+// WithInitScripts sets the init scripts to be run when the container starts.
+// These init scripts will be executed in sorted name order as defined by the container's current locale, which defaults to en_US.utf8.
+// If you need to run your scripts in a specific order, consider using `WithOrderedInitScripts` instead.
+func WithInitScripts(scripts ...string) testcontainers.CustomizeRequestOption {
+ containerFiles := []testcontainers.ContainerFile{}
+ for _, script := range scripts {
+ initScript := testcontainers.ContainerFile{
+ HostFilePath: script,
+ ContainerFilePath: "/docker-entrypoint-initdb.d/" + filepath.Base(script),
+ FileMode: 0o755,
+ }
+ containerFiles = append(containerFiles, initScript)
+ }
+
+ return testcontainers.WithFiles(containerFiles...)
+}
+
+// WithOrderedInitScripts sets the init scripts to be run when the container starts.
+// The scripts will be run in the order that they are provided in this function.
+func WithOrderedInitScripts(scripts ...string) testcontainers.CustomizeRequestOption {
+ containerFiles := []testcontainers.ContainerFile{}
+ for idx, script := range scripts {
+ initScript := testcontainers.ContainerFile{
+ HostFilePath: script,
+ ContainerFilePath: "/docker-entrypoint-initdb.d/" + fmt.Sprintf("%03d-%s", idx, filepath.Base(script)),
+ FileMode: 0o755,
+ }
+ containerFiles = append(containerFiles, initScript)
+ }
+
+ return testcontainers.WithFiles(containerFiles...)
+}

+// Snapshot takes a snapshot of the current state of the database as a template, which can then be restored using
+// the Restore method. By default, the snapshot will be created under a database called migrated_template, you can
+// customize the snapshot name with the options.
+// If a snapshot already exists under the given/default name, it will be overwritten with the new snapshot.
+func (c *PostgresContainer) Snapshot(ctx context.Context, opts ...SnapshotOption) error {
+ snapshotName, err := c.checkSnapshotConfig(opts)
+ if err != nil {
+ return err
+ }
+
+ // execute the commands to create the snapshot, in order
+ if err := c.execCommandsSQL(ctx,
+ // Update pg_database to remove the template flag, then drop the database if it exists.
+ // This is needed because dropping a template database will fail.
+ // https://www.postgresql.org/docs/current/manage-ag-templatedbs.html
+ fmt.Sprintf(`UPDATE pg_database SET datistemplate = FALSE WHERE datname = '%s'`, snapshotName),
+ fmt.Sprintf(`DROP DATABASE IF EXISTS "%s"`, snapshotName),
+ // Create a copy of the database to another database to use as a template now that it was fully migrated
+ fmt.Sprintf(`CREATE DATABASE "%s" WITH TEMPLATE "%s" OWNER "%s"`, snapshotName, c.dbName, c.user),
+ // Snapshot the template database so we can restore it onto our original database going forward
+ fmt.Sprintf(`ALTER DATABASE "%s" WITH is_template = TRUE`, snapshotName),
+ ); err != nil {
+ return err
+ }
+
+ c.snapshotName = snapshotName
+ return nil
+}
+
+// Restore will restore the database to a specific snapshot. By default, it will restore the last snapshot taken on the
+// database by the Snapshot method. If a snapshot name is provided, it will instead try to restore the snapshot by name.
+func (c *PostgresContainer) Restore(ctx context.Context, opts ...SnapshotOption) error {
+ snapshotName, err := c.checkSnapshotConfig(opts)
+ if err != nil {
+ return err
+ }
+
+ // execute the commands to restore the snapshot, in order
+ return c.execCommandsSQL(ctx,
+ // Drop the entire database by connecting to the postgres global database
+ fmt.Sprintf(`DROP DATABASE "%s" with (FORCE)`, c.dbName),
+ // Then restore the previous snapshot
+ fmt.Sprintf(`CREATE DATABASE "%s" WITH TEMPLATE "%s" OWNER "%s"`, c.dbName, snapshotName, c.user),
+ )
+}

+// BasicWaitStrategies is a simple but reliable way to wait for postgres to start.
+// It returns a two-step wait strategy:
+//
+// - It will wait for the container to log `database system is ready to accept connections` twice, because it will restart itself after the first startup.
+// - It will then wait for docker to actually serve the port on localhost.
+// For non-linux OSes like Mac and Windows, Docker or Rancher Desktop will have to start a separate proxy.
+// Without this, the tests will be flaky on those OSes!
+func BasicWaitStrategies() testcontainers.CustomizeRequestOption {
+ // waitStrategy {
+ return testcontainers.WithAdditionalWaitStrategy(
+ // First, we wait for the container to log readiness twice.
+ // This is because it will restart itself after the first startup.
+ wait.ForLog("database system is ready to accept connections").WithOccurrence(2),
+ // Then, we wait for docker to actually serve the port on localhost.
+ // For non-linux OSes like Mac and Windows, Docker or Rancher Desktop will have to start a separate proxy.
+ // Without this, the tests will be flaky on those OSes!
+ wait.ForListeningPort("5432/tcp"),
+ )
+ // }
+}
